The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has strongly condemned the
recent Israeli settlement expansion and military escalation in Gaza, calling
for an end to violence and supporting Palestinian rights. The condemnation
comes amid rising tensions and ongoing conflict in the region.
UAE’s Strong Rebuttal to Israeli Actions
As reported by Reem Al Hashimy of Al Jazeera, the UAE has
issued a formal condemnation of Israel’s illegal settlement expansions in the
occupied Palestinian territories, particularly in and around Gaza. The
statement highlights the UAE’s disapproval of continued military actions that
have exacerbated the humanitarian crisis in Gaza, calling the expansion “a
grave violation of international law” that undermines prospects for peace and
stability in the Middle East.
Concerns Over Military Escalation in Gaza
The UAE Ministry of Foreign Affairs and International
Cooperation expressed deep concern about the recent intensification of military
operations in Gaza. The statement criticizes the use of disproportionate force
and highlights the catastrophic effects on Palestinian civilians,
infrastructure, and essential services. The UAE supports urgent international
efforts to de-escalate tensions and calls for renewed commitment to a peaceful
resolution based on international law and United Nations resolutions, Reem Al
Hashimy reported.
Call for International Community to Uphold Palestinian Rights
The UAE’s official stance, as covered by Faisal Al Bakr of
Al Arabiya News, urges the international community to take decisive steps to
stop further settlement activities and to hold Israel accountable for breaches
of international law. The UAE emphasizes the importance of protecting the
rights of Palestinian people to self-determination and sovereignty. It also
stresses the necessity of reviving peace negotiations to achieve a two-state
solution ensuring security and dignity for both Palestinians and Israelis.
Diplomatic Efforts and Regional Stability
According to Ahmed Al Shamsi of Reuters Middle East, the
UAE’s condemnation aligns with its broader diplomatic agenda advocating for
peace and stability in the region. The UAE continues to coordinate with
regional partners and international organisations to facilitate dialogue and
mediate peace talks. The message conveyed is clear: settlement expansion and
military hostilities only serve to destabilise the region and thwart the peace
process.
The UAE's condemnation of Israeli settlement expansion and military escalation in Gaza is a call for international legal norms and humanitarian principles to be respected. As tensions remain high, the UAE's position reflects a commitment to a diplomatic and peaceful resolution to the Israeli-Palestinian conflict.
